How to fix?

Upgrade Chainguard airflow-2 to version 2.11.0-r15 or higher.

NVD Description

Note: Versions mentioned in the description apply only to the upstream airflow-2 package and not the airflow-2 package as distributed by Chainguard. See How to fix? for Chainguard relevant fixed versions and status.

axios is a promise based HTTP client for the browser and node.js. The issue occurs when passing absolute URLs rather than protocol-relative URLs to axios. Even if ⁠baseURL is set, axios sends the request to the specified absolute URL, potentially causing SSRF and credential leakage. This issue impacts both server-side and client-side usage of axios. This issue is fixed in 1.8.2.
